- NAME
- gcloud alpha artifacts repositories update - update an Artifact Registry repository
- SYNOPSIS
gcloud alpha artifacts repositories update(REPOSITORY:--location=LOCATION)[--description=DESCRIPTION][--update-labels=[KEY=VALUE,…]][--clear-labels|--remove-labels=[KEY,…]][GCLOUD_WIDE_FLAG …]
- DESCRIPTION
(ALPHA)Update the description or labels for an Artifact Registryrepository.This command can fail for the following reasons:
- A repository with this name does not exist.
- The active account does not have permission to update repositories.
- EXAMPLES

- FLAGS
--description=DESCRIPTION- Description for the repository.
--update-labels=[KEY=VALUE,…]- List of label KEY=VALUE pairs to update. If a label exists, its value ismodified. Otherwise, a new label is created.
Keys must start with a lowercase character and contain only hyphens(
-), underscores (_), lowercase characters, andnumbers. Values must contain only hyphens (-), underscores(_), lowercase characters, and numbers. - At most one of these can be specified:
--clear-labels- Remove all labels. If
--update-labelsis also specified then--clear-labelsis applied first.For example, to remove all labels:
gcloudalphaartifactsrepositoriesupdate--clear-labelsTo remove all existing labels and create two new labels,
andfoo:bazgcloudalphaartifactsrepositoriesupdate--clear-labels--update-labelsfoo=bar,baz=qux --remove-labels=[KEY,…]- List of label keys to remove. If a label does not exist it is silently ignored.If
--update-labelsis also specified then--update-labelsis applied first.
